Police Scanner Buyer's Guide
Written by Jim WilliamsIntroduction
A police scanner is a device that allows you to listen in to law enforcement, fire, emergency medical services, and other communication frequencies. Scanner radios can be handheld, mobile, or desktop units. When choosing a scanner, you’ll want to consider features like channels, range, and software. Additionally, you’ll want to decide if you want a digital or analog scanner.
Channels
The number of channels a scanner radio can receive is very important. The more channels it can receive, the more information you can get. Some scanners only have a few channels, while others have hundreds. Generally, the more channels the better, but having too many channels can also be overwhelming.
Range
The range of the scanner is also important. A scanner with a wide range will be able to pick up signals from farther away. This is especially important if you live in a large metropolitan area, since the signals can travel far. Generally, the wider the range, the better.

Software
Some scanners come with built-in software that allow you to customize the channels and settings. This can be very useful if you’re looking for specific information, or if you want to be able to quickly switch between different frequencies. If you’re looking for a scanner with software, make sure to check what type of software it comes with.
Types of Scanners
There are two basic types of scanners: digital and analog. Digital scanners are more expensive and offer more features, but they can also be more complicated to use. Analog scanners are more affordable and easier to use, but they don’t offer as many features as digital scanners. It’s important to decide which type of scanner is best for your needs before you buy.
